Terms to be aware of when renting a dumpster in Allen
When you rent a dumpster in Allen, you're dealing with professionals who use terms connected with the construction industry and dumpsters each day. Because you probably don't use these terms daily, here's a bit of the lingo to get you acclimated. This can actually help you cope with business employees who may get impatient should you not realize what they are describing about their products.
"Container" and "roll-off" are both acceptable terms for the large metal box you need to rent. Professionals do not use the term "dumpster" as much as the other terms. Containers are usually let in cubic yard sizes, but you do not have to comprise the "cubic" part. Only say "yard" or "yarder." If, for instance, you wish to rent a 30-yard dumpster, you can say, "I am interested in a 30-yard roll-off" or "I'd like to rent a 30-yarder." Use these terms, and you will seem like a pro when you call.

What Kinds of Debris Can I Put Into a Dumpster?
It's possible for you to put most sorts of debris into a dumpster rental in Allen. There are, however, some exceptions. For instance, you cannot place substances into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ronic Equipment and batteries are also prohibited. If something presents an environmental danger, you probably cannot place it in a dumpster. Contact your rental company if you are unsure.
That leaves most varieties of debris that you can place in the dumpster, contain dr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Just about any type of debris left from a building job can go in the dumpster.
Specific kinds of acceptable debris, however, may require additional fees. If your plan is to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you should request the rental company whether you are required to pay another f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, determined by the thing.
Rubbish removal vs dumpster rental in Allen - Which is good for you?
If you have a job you are about to undertake at home, you may be wondering if it's better to hire someone to come haul off all your garbage and rubbish for you, or in the event you need to only rent a dumpster in Allen and load it yourself.
Renting a container is a better alternative in the event you'd like the flexibility to load it on your own time and you do not mind doing it yourself to save on job. Dumpsters also work nicely in the event that you have at least seven cubic yards or more of debris. Roll offs normally start at 10 cubic yards, so if you just have 3-4 yards of waste, you are paying for much more dumpster than you desire.
Garbage or rubbish removal makes more sense if you'd like another person to load your old things. Additionally, it works nicely if you'd like it to be taken away fast so it's out of your hair, or in the event that you only have a few large items; this is probably cheaper than renting a whole dumpster.

30 yard dumpster dimensions in Allen
If you rent a 30 yard dumpster, you will be getting a container that will carry 30 cubic yards of waste or debris. Your 30 yard container will measure about 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 6 feet high. These amounts could change slightly depending on the dumpster rental business in Allen you choose. A 30 yard dumpster will carry between 9 and 15 pickup truck loads of waste, therefore it's a good option for whole-home residential cleanouts in addition to commercial clean-up projects.
Examples of projects that would generate enough waste for a 30 yard container include:
- A leading home add-on
- Building of a brand new home
- A garage demolition
- Whole-home window or siding replacement (for a small- to medium-size home)
The weight allowance for a 30 yard dumpster will range from 2 to 8 tons (4,000 to 16,000 pounds). Make sure you don't exceed this weight limit or you could face overage charges.

How high can I fill my dumpster?
You can fill your dumpster as full as you like, so long as you don't load it higher compared to the sides of the container. Over filling the dumpster could cause the waste or debris to slide off as the dumpster is loaded onto the truck or as the truck is driving. Overloaded or big-boned dumpsters are not really safe, and businesses will not carry unsafe loads to be able to protect drivers and passengers on the road.
In certain places, dumpster loads must be tarped for safety. If your load is too high, it will not be able to be tarped so you may have to remove a number of the debris before it can be hauled away. This might lead to extra charges if it requires you to keep the dumpster for a longer period of time. Remember to maintain your load no higher compared to the sides of the dumpster, and you'll be fine.
